Generative reconstruction of 2D and 3D polycrystalline microstructures using symmetrized hyperspherical harmonics
A new differentiable reconstruction method uses symmetrized hyperspherical harmonics on quaternions plus two- and three-point descriptors to generate 3D microstructures from 2D data, demonstrated on aluminum alloy with L-BFGS-B optimization.

A Signal Extraction Approach for Remote Heart Rate Variability Assessment Using Proxy Measure in a Driving Simulator
rPPG algorithms with Lp-norm and fractional-order peak enhancement achieve 1.92 bpm MAE for pulse rate and good HRV metrics vs ECG in 29 drivers, recommending 2SR for rate and CHROM for variability with 20 superpixels.
